The Emerald Curse Charles Kelly was the world’s greatest comic book artist, until he disappeared without a trace. Two years later, his grandson Sam discovers a mysterious pen in Kelly’s attic studio. My guest today is Canadian science fiction and fantasy author R D Rivers, who’s here to tell us about her latest novel, The Sun and the Moon. So, tell us what the latest novel’s all about? The Sun & The Moon is set in the same universe as my previous title, Blood Ties, but is a standalone that takes place in a different county. It has two protagonists, Sorin and Elaine.
